logo

Output 3ab73fb4aef12e531f4478db3f6aaf92adae529d93f9cb62087f7e16654ebc22:0

value
568042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b1899f855e7794fb75318671645e2d6590cf0bc OP_EQUAL
address
3P86BxmT6YT8s198WLToFu9ykTw8qPBpbo
transaction
3ab73fb4aef12e531f4478db3f6aaf92adae529d93f9cb62087f7e16654ebc22